Graphic Design and brand development by Buenaventura estudio for architect Pedro Salmerón.
Pedro Salmerón is an architect specializing in historical heritage. Buenaventura, a Granada, Spain based graphic design studio was commissioned to develop a new brand experience for his architecture practice. Pedro Salmerón asked for a corporate identity that’s able to accommodate the several aspects of his work. By reducing the design to its essentials, Buenaventura’s creative team came up with a brand experience that fully visualizes the architect’s leading and relevant position. They have created a uniform yet flexible visual system which is elegant and graphically relevant at the same time. The corporate identity is based on several layers and a very clean visual language, which pulls the new design away from traditional representations.
The result is a versatile corporate identity. Using a simple graphical system along with the appropriate typography, it clearly represents the essence of Pedro Salmerón’s architectural work. Just have a look at the images below. For more, please visit their website.
